Full description: |
A clear glass Kilner bottle with a ceramic top with a rubber seal and metal catch. The base is moulded ''K B Ld' // T'. There is handwritten paper museum label stuck to the side of the bottle reading: '230 Water sample bottle of the type commonly used by all British expeditions at present time (1930-40) // Presented by Brian Roberts'.
